Energy shortage and environmental pollution are the two key issues facing society today. The air source heat pump water heater is a new equipment gathering energy-saving and environmental protection in one set. It has a higher level of security with the design of electric water separation which is consistent with the strategic concept of sustainable development. With the vigorous development of computer and automatic control technology, remote monitoring technology has been applied to practical industrial control of the heat pump hot water system. The performance of control system is related to the efficiency and reliability of the operation of heat pump units, which is very significant to the study of heat pump control system. The subject designs three-layer industrial control network for the heat pump hot water system on the background of actual engineering of the Shanghai Pudong Natatorium, implementing the comprehensive optimization of the control and management of the technological process of the system. The main research contents are as follows.First, in full knowledge of air source heat pump and on the basis of Jiang Su Tianshu company’s DKFXRS-15Ⅱ heat pump unit, this article models and analysis the temperature system. Studied the control strategy of compressor, which is the energy output element of heat pump system. Simulating the temperature system based on compressor, controlled with fuzzy and fuzzy PID algorithm on MATLAB, and making a comparison between them. Then, the article analysis the MCU controller, complete the unit’s process control and temperature control. Optimized the heat pump control accuracy and heating performance.Second, according to the user’s specific requirements, this article choose three layers industrial control scheme of the heat pump system. With the help of MCGS configuration software, the remote monitoring system of air-source heat pump is bulit. The system realises real-time data process, parameter setting, fault alarm, report output, rights management and so on, which ensure heat pump water heaters’safety, stable and efficient operation.Finally, smart meter realised two-way communication with the PC via data communication technology and Modbus-RTU protocol, which can capture and transmission the various operating parameters of field. Realized the heat pump hot water system’s network remote monitoring and remote data transmission by using the powerful internet remote viewing function of network-version MCGS configuration software. It greatly improves the automation’s level of the heat pump hot water system, reduces labor intensity and achieves the expected effect.
